Ius romanum pragmaticum versus aequitas romana: una versión anticipada del binomio eficiencia / equidad, emblema del análisis económico del Derecho

    One of the essential attributes of Roman law is its pragmatic character, represented by the extra-legal value of the utilitas. In turn, the aequitas is presented as one of the basic principles that has shaped, both the Romanum Ius, as the same Roman society. Both elements, utilitas and aequitas,...
